On Thu, Mar 11, 2010 at 4:48 PM, Stephen Rothwell <sfr-3FnU+UHB4dNDw9hX6IcOSA@public.gmane.org> wrote:
> Hi Grant,
>
> On Thu, 11 Mar 2010 10:32:03 -0700 Grant Likely <grant.likely@secretlab.ca> wrote:
>>
>> - If CONFIG_OF_FLATTREE is not set, then make unflatten_device_tree()
>> an empty #define.
>
> "an empty static inline funtion."
>
>> diff --git a/include/linux/of_fdt.h b/include/linux/of_fdt.h
>> index f0fdd1f..54399f1 100644
>> --- a/include/linux/of_fdt.h
>> +++ b/include/linux/of_fdt.h
>> @@ -99,6 +99,8 @@ extern int early_init_dt_scan_root(unsigned long node, const char *uname,
>> /* Other Prototypes */
>> extern void unflatten_device_tree(void);
>> extern void early_init_devtree(void *);
>> +#else /* CONFIG_OF_FLATTREE */
>> +static inline void define unflatten_device_tree(void) {}
> ^^^^^^
> You need to remove that.
Fixed. Thanks.
